![]() Or at least they would be, if not for the fact that the activation key server seems to have been taken down. ![]() Thankfully second hand boxed copies of War! Age of Imperialism for Windows and Mac can still be found, and the activation keys included therein are compatible with the Linux version of the game. This is not kept behind a paywall, but a valid activation key is required. That website does remain online today, and it even still hosts both the trial installer, as well as the installer for those who had previously purchased the game. ![]() The Linux version of the game was sold directly by Donohoe Digital from their website starting in December 2003 up until the bankruptcy of Eagle Games, with Donohoe Digital themselves ceasing operations in 2015.
